Will manual transmissions be discontinued in the future?

1 Answers
Emma
07/28/25 9:01pm
Manual transmissions will not be discontinued in the future. The reasons are as follows: 1. There is demand: As long as there is consumer demand, manufacturers naturally will not discontinue production. 2. Lower failure and maintenance rates: Compared to automatic transmissions, manual transmissions have lower failure rates and naturally lower maintenance costs. 3. Driving pleasure: Manual transmissions offer unique driving enjoyment. Relevant information about manual transmission vehicles is as follows: 1. Manual transmission (MT): Also known as manual gearbox, it requires manually shifting the gear lever to change the gear meshing device inside the transmission, thereby altering the gear ratio to achieve speed change. 2. Composition: Manual transmissions mainly consist of gears and shafts, achieving speed and torque changes through different gear combinations; whereas AT (automatic transmission) consists of a torque converter, planetary gears, and a hydraulic control system, achieving speed and torque changes through hydraulic transmission and gear combinations.

Does the Magotan have four-wheel drive?

The Magotan does have a four-wheel-drive version, which is an imported model. In terms of power, the imported Magotan is equipped with a 2.0T turbocharged engine, delivering a maximum power of 155 kW and a maximum torque of 280 Nm. For the transmission system, it is paired with a 6-speed dual-clutch transmission. The imported Magotan is a station wagon model, featuring an elongated rear end compared to the sedan version, which also improves the trunk space. In terms of dimensions, the car measures 4771 mm in length, 1820 mm in width, and 1550 m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2712 mm.

What is the difference between Tucson and ix35?

Tucson and ix35 differences: 1. Different body dimensions: Tucson has a length, width, and height of 4545mm, 1850mm, and 1670mm respectively; ix35 has a length, width, and height of 4435mm, 1850mm, and 1680mm respectively. 2. Different engines: Tucson is equipped with a 1.6T turbocharged engine; ix35 is equipped with a 2.0L naturally aspirated engine. The Hyundai ix35 is an SUV model, a successor to the Tucson, integrating features such as an audio control system, cruise control, panoramic sunroof, heated seats, dual-zone automatic air conditioning, and keyless start.

What type of engine oil does the Toyota Corolla use?

The officially recommended engine oil grades for the Toyota Corolla are 0W20, 5W20, 5W30, and 10W30. If 10W30 or higher viscosity oil is used in cold weather, the engine may be difficult to start. Therefore, it is recommended to use 0W20, 5W20, or 5W30 oil. Using 0W20 oil can significantly save fuel. The Toyota Corolla is a vehicle launched by FAW Toyota, featuring a moderate and dignified appearance, stability, low fuel consumption, comfortable ride, smooth driving, a minimalist interior design, a conventional center console layout, and spacious and comfortable seats.

Which Hyundai model has a 3.5L displacement?

Hyundai's 3.5L displacement model is the Terracan. Here are some key details about the Terracan: Body dimensions: The Terracan measures 4710mm in length, 1860mm in width, and 1790m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2750mm, offering relatively spacious interiors. Drive system: The Terracan features four-wheel drive, with electronically controlled drive modes including part-time 4WD (activating the central LSD) and 4WD/L. The diesel engine version of the Terracan uses a two-wheel drive system that can be electronically adjusted to 4WD and 4WD/L under specific conditions.
